Topically applied azaphenothiazines inhibit experimental psoriasis in mice

Jolanta Artym1, Maja Kocięba1, Ewa Zaczyńska1

  • 1Institute of Immunology and Experimental Therapy, Polish Academy of Sciences, Wrocław, Poland.

Summary

Two novel azaphenothiazine derivatives show therapeutic potential for psoriasis. These compounds reduced inflammatory skin symptoms and pathological changes in a mouse model, offering a promising avenue for new treatments.

Enzyme Inhibition

Inhibitors are molecules that reduce enzyme activity by binding to the enzyme. In a normally functioning cell, enzymes are regulated by a variety of inhibitors. Drugs and other toxins can also inhibit enzymes. Some inhibitors bind to the enzyme’s active site, while others inhibit enzymatic activity by binding to other sites on the protein structure.
